Private rear position | unusually large garden for a one-bedroom unit | single-level brick | walk to shops and station The buying case rests on the rare combination of a private, single-level one-bedroom unit with a genuinely large, usable backyard—a configuration almost never found in this price tier. The rear position within a boutique complex reduces noise and overlooking, while the garden’s size offers extension potential subject to council approval, making this more than a standard unit. It serves first-home buyers, downsizers, or investors seeking a niche rental with land appeal, and the walkable access to Churinga Shopping Village and Mooroolbark Station strengthens its everyday livability. The primary risk is the single-bedroom limitation, which narrows the buyer pool and caps capital growth relative to two-bedroom units in the same complex. The shared laundry and older interior finishes may require near-term cosmetic updates, and body corporate arrangements should be reviewed for any restrictions on garden use or future extension. The opportunity lies in the garden’s rarity—if a buyer can add value through landscaping or a small extension, the property’s position and land component could outperform comparable one-bedroom units over time.

Market Insight

Kilsyth presents as a steady outer-eastern suburb with a balanced mix of owner-occupiers and investors. Demand is driven by a diverse demographic of families and singles, supported by robust sales activity and healthy rental demand. Recent market conditions show consistent price appreciation across both houses and units, with properties transacting efficiently, indicating sustained buyer interest. Future growth is underpinned by this solid demand profile, though risks include potential market sensitivity evidenced by some softening in auction clearance rates and extended selling periods for units.
